It sits between the engine and the muffler. Its primary job involves converting toxic gases into harmless substances. The \u201cthree way\u201d name refers to the three specific pollutants it targets. These are Nitrogen Oxides (NOx), Carbon Monoxide (CO), and Unburnt Hydrocarbons (HC).<\/p>\n\n\n\n<p>\u305d\u306e <a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\">\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c <\/a>utilizes a flow-through design. Exhaust gas enters the converter and passes through thousands of micro-channels. These channels feature a ceramic honeycomb structure. Engineers coat this structure with a washcoat. This washcoat contains precious metals. Platinum and Palladium handle the oxidation of CO and HC. Rhodium manages the reduction of NOx.<\/p>\n\n\n\n<p>\u305d\u306e<a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\"> \u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c <\/a>performs two simultaneous chemical reactions. In the reduction reaction, the catalyst strips oxygen away from Nitrogen Oxides. This creates pure Nitrogen gas and Oxygen. In the oxidation reaction, the catalyst adds oxygen to Carbon Monoxide and Hydrocarbons. This produces Carbon Dioxide and water vapor. These reactions happen almost instantly. However, the <a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\">\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c <\/a>requires a high operating temperature. Most units start working effectively at 400\u00b0C.<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><a href=\"https:\/\/3waycatalyst.com\/ja\/the-essential-guide-to-three-way-catalytic-converters\/\"><img fetchpriority=\"high\" decoding=\"async\" width=\"1024\" height=\"635\" src=\"https:\/\/3waycatalyst.com\/wp-content\/uploads\/2025\/07\/Guide-to-Three-Way-Catalytic-Converters.jpg\" alt=\"\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c\u306e\u57fa\u672c\u30ac\u30a4\u30c9\" class=\"wp-image-1807\" title=\"\" srcset=\"https:\/\/3waycatalyst.com\/wp-content\/uploads\/2025\/07\/Guide-to-Three-Way-Catalytic-Converters.jpg 1024w, https:\/\/3waycatalyst.com\/wp-content\/uploads\/2025\/07\/Guide-to-Three-Way-Catalytic-Converters-300x186.jpg 300w, https:\/\/3waycatalyst.com\/wp-content\/uploads\/2025\/07\/Guide-to-Three-Way-Catalytic-Converters-768x476.jpg 768w, https:\/\/3waycatalyst.com\/wp-content\/uploads\/2025\/07\/Guide-to-Three-Way-Catalytic-Converters-600x372.jpg 600w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/a><figcaption class=\"wp-element-caption\"><a href=\"https:\/\/3waycatalyst.com\/ja\/the-essential-guide-to-three-way-catalytic-converters\/\">\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c\u306e\u57fa\u672c\u30ac\u30a4\u30c9<\/a><\/figcaption><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"2-the-mechanics-of-the-diesel-particulate-filter-dpf-\">The Mechanics of the Diesel Particulate Filter (DPF)<\/h2>\n\n\n\n<p>Diesel engines operate differently than gasoline engines. Diesel fuel contains longer carbon chains. The combustion process often leaves behind solid carbon residue. We call this residue soot or particulate matter. A<a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\"> \u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c<\/a> cannot stop these solid particles. Therefore, diesel vehicles require a DPF.<\/p>\n\n\n\n<p>The DPF uses a wall-flow filtration design. Unlike the flow-through<a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\"> \u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c<\/a>, the DPF channels have blocked ends. One channel is open at the entrance but closed at the exit. The next channel is closed at the entrance but open at the exit. This geometry forces the exhaust gas through the porous walls of the ceramic substrate.<\/p>\n\n\n\n<p>The gas molecules pass through the microscopic pores. However, the soot particles are too large. They remain trapped inside the filter channels. Over time, these particles accumulate. This accumulation forms a \u201csoot cake.\u201d This cake actually improves filtration efficiency initially. But eventually, it restricts exhaust flow. This creates backpressure. High backpressure reduces engine power and increases fuel consumption.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"3-substrate-material-science-in-exhaust-systems\"> Substrate Material Science in Exhaust Systems<\/h2>\n\n\n\n<p>Engineers select materials based on thermal stress and chemical stability. Most <a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\">\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c<\/a> units use Cordierite. This is a synthetic ceramic material. It offers a low thermal expansion coefficient. This means the honeycomb structure does not crack under extreme heat changes.<\/p>\n\n\n\n<p>DPF systems often use Silicon Carbide (SiC). This material handles much higher temperatures than Cordierite. This is vital because DPF regeneration creates intense heat. During regeneration, the soot burns off at temperatures exceeding 600\u00b0C. SiC has a higher melting point and better thermal conductivity. This helps distribute heat evenly and prevents \u201chot spots\u201d that could melt the filter.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"4-comparison-table-technical-specifications\"> Comparison Table: Technical Specifications<\/h2>\n\n\n\n<p>The following table highlights the operational differences between the <a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\">\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c <\/a>and the DPF.<\/p>\n\n\n\n<figure class=\"wp-block-table is-style-stripes\"><table class=\"has-fixed-layout\"><thead><tr><th>Technical Feature<\/th><th>\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c\uff08TWC\uff09<\/th><th>\u30c7\u30a3\u30fc\u30bc\u30eb\u5fae\u7c92\u5b50\u30d5\u30a3\u30eb\u30bf\u30fc\uff08DPF\uff09<\/th><\/tr><\/thead><tbody><tr><td>Primary Pollutant<\/td><td>Gaseous (NOx, CO, HC)<\/td><td>Solid (Soot, Particulate Matter)<\/td><\/tr><tr><td>\u5185\u90e8\u8a2d\u8a08<\/td><td>Flow-Through Honeycomb<\/td><td>Wall-Flow Monolith<\/td><\/tr><tr><td>Reaction Type<\/td><td>Chemical Oxidation and Reduction<\/td><td>Physical Trapping and Combustion<\/td><\/tr><tr><td>\u57fa\u677f\u6750\u6599<\/td><td>Cordierite or Metallic Foil<\/td><td>Silicon Carbide or Aluminum Titanate<\/td><\/tr><tr><td>Maintenance Logic<\/td><td>Continuous Operation (Passive)<\/td><td>Periodic Regeneration (Active\/Passive)<\/td><\/tr><tr><td>Typical Engine<\/td><td>\u30ac\u30bd\u30ea\u30f3<\/td><td>Diesel \/ Heavy Duty<\/td><\/tr><tr><td>Major Failure<\/td><td>Chemical Poisoning \/ Melting<\/td><td>Clogging \/ Ash Accumulation<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"5-the-regeneration-process-dpf-vs-twc\"> The Regeneration Process: DPF vs TWC<\/h2>\n\n\n\n<p>\u3042<a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\"> \u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c<\/a> does not need a cleaning cycle. It functions continuously as long as the engine maintains the correct air-fuel ratio. It relies on a \u201cstoichiometric\u201d mixture. This means the engine burns 14.7 parts of air for every 1 part of fuel. If the mixture is correct, the <a href=\"https:\/\/3waycatalyst.com\/ja\/three-way-catalytic-converter-twc\/\">\u4e09\u5143\u89e6\u5a92\u30b3\u30f3\u30d0\u30fc\u30bf\u30fc<\/a> stays clean.<\/p>\n\n\n\n<p>The DPF is different. It is a storage device. It eventually fills up with soot. To clear the soot, the system performs \u201cregeneration.\u201d There are two main types of regeneration.<\/p>\n\n\n\n<p>Passive regeneration happens during long highway drives. The exhaust gas temperature rises naturally to around 350\u00b0C. At this temperature, the nitrogen dioxide in the exhaust helps burn off the soot slowly. The driver never notices this
